About the picture: you can try to position yourself with your back to the counter or employees who might be working in the dining area so that you are not noticed for photographing your food. But this is not as important as the fact that you are to taste the burger and fries while they are hot, and you must photograph the burger before you taste it. So, take the burger image asap regardless of where you must sit. Then, taste the food. After that, you have time to evaluate other parts of the restaurant.
